Hello I am trying to get File Preview for snappy files to work in Ambari -> HDFS Files. Could it be made to work? I assume it could because it seems to try decoding but failed in finding the snappy codec.
This is running on a 2.3.4 sandbox. I am getting:
500 native snappy library not available: this version of libhadoop was built without snappy support.
I have tried a few things:
Adding snappy natives to LD_LIBRARY_PATH in /etc/profile
Linking snappy jars into ambari server lib:
cd /usr/lib/ambari-server/ ln -s /usr/hdp/current/hadoop-client/lib/snappy-java-1.0.4.1.jar .
But I am still getting the same error.
Any ideas would be great! Thanks!

Can you try adding native dir in AMBARI_JVM_ARGS variable and see if that resolve this.
File: /var/lib/ambari-server/ambari-env.sh
-Djava.library.path=/usr/hdp/<version>/hadoop/lib/native

@Jitendra Yadav - yes this has works thanks!
This is how the process looks like when I run ps:
root 17484 1 99 13:47 pts/0 00:00:59 /usr/lib/jvm/java-1.8.0-openjdk-1.8.0.65-0.b17.el6_7.x86_64/bin/java -server -XX:NewRatio=3 -XX:+UseConcMarkSweepGC -XX:-UseGCOverheadLimit -XX:CMSInitiatingOccupancyFraction=60 -Dsun.zip.disableMemoryMapping=true -Xms512m -Xmx2048m -Djava.security.auth.login.config=/etc/ambari-server/conf/krb5JAASLogin.conf -Djava.security.krb5.conf=/etc/krb5.conf -Djavax.security.auth.useSubjectCredsOnly=false -Djava.library.path=/usr/hdp/current/hadoop-client/lib/native -cp /etc/ambari-server/conf:/usr/lib/ambari-server/*:/usr/share/java/postgresql-jdbc.jar org.apache.ambari.server.controller.AmbariServer
It seems setting -Djava.library.path is the only thing required - I have subsequently remove the snappy link in /usr/lib/ambari-server/ and can confirm it still works.
